How they compare
Côte d'Ivoire currently reports 0.56 against 0.5 in Sudan, a difference of 0.06.
That makes Côte d'Ivoire's figure about 1.1 times Sudan's.
Across all 11 years both countries report, Côte d'Ivoire has been ahead every year.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 126th and Sudan ranks 128th of 144 countries.
Côte d'Ivoire has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Côte d'Ivoire | Sudan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.04 | 0.02 | 0.02 |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 1970s | 0.055 | 0.03 | 0.025 |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 1980s | 0.08 | 0.045 | 0.035 |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 1990s | 0.165 | 0.08 | 0.085 |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2000s | 0.44 | 0.25 | 0.19 |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2010s | 0.56 | 0.5 | 0.06 | Côte d'Ivoire |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
